Which type of rice is known for its distinctive aroma and is often used in dishes like biryani and pilaf?

  1. Basmati

  2. Jasmine

  3. Arborio

  4. Wild Rice

Reveal answer Fill a bubble to check yourself
A Correct answer
Explanation

Basmati rice is a long-grain rice variety known for its delicate aroma and nutty flavor. It is commonly used in dishes like biryani and pilaf, where its distinct fragrance and texture are highly valued.
